Every guitar player loves to pick up their guitar and play a few solo pieces for family and friends, or on the gig. Rob Swift’s Acoustic edition of One Man Jam features 5 distinct acoustic guitar styles; Americana, Folk, R&B, Latin and even a Jazz feel.
”Whether you play for a living or play for love, learning more solo jams not only keeps things interesting for your listeners — it takes your chops to a whole new level. Everything you learn here can easily be applied in a band setting.
I’ll show you the core elements, you’ll play thru a practice routine, and then I’ll break it all down part-by-part. Once you’re comfortable in the style, create your own versions, in your own voice!”

6Country Drivin'
Moving on to our Etude. This one is called Country Drivein', and it's going to basically be G major study. We're gonna play each chord in the key of G major, but in between them we're going to throw in a melodic fill. We'll kick things off with a performance of the tune and then I'm going to break it all down for you in detail!
